WebJan 15, 2024 · 1.3.9 Do not offer diazepam for spasticity in adults with cerebral palsy, except in an acute situation when spasticity is causing severe pain or anxiety. 1.3.10 Do not rapidly withdraw muscle relaxant drugs, particularly if adults with cerebral palsy have taken them for more than 2 months or at a high dosage.
